Cloudheim is a vibrant action-RPG built for co-op chaos and creative physics-based combat. Up to four players can team up to unleash mayhem in a world where almost everything can be destroyed or weaponized. Smash pillars onto enemies – the physics system ensures no two battles play out the same.
Explore diverse islands and mysterious dungeons while expanding and customizing the Odin Shell, your flying turtle base. Build out your crafting empire, decorate the island, run a thriving shop, and uncover hidden secrets as your airborne fortress grows along with your adventure.
Cloudheim’s Key Features:
Physics-Driven Combat: Lasso, launch, and juggle enemies into fire pits, each other, or the scenery—anything goes. Longer air time = more damage.
Real-Time Crafting & Fusion: Grab and toss materials directly into crafting stations in the world. No menus, no inventory clutter—just pure, visible teamwork.
Drop-In 4-Player Co-Op: Tame creatures, fight bosses, and explore mythic dungeons with friends. All loot is shared; your progression is not.
Evolving Base & Shop System: Return from adventures to upgrade your base, sell loot, and unlock new features.
Stylized Fantasy World: Built by a team of experienced artists, Cloudheim is rich with visual flair, character, and discovery.
About Noodle Cat Games:
Noodle Cat Games was founded in 2022 to revolutionize how games are made and studios are run by emphasizing healthy autonomy for our team and more sustainable development processes. By emphasizing player value and prioritizing the quality of work over quantity, we focus on crafting video games more efficiently. Led by an ex-Epic founder and CEO who was the lead designer on Fortnite for almost a decade, our gameplay thesis is based on applying the design principles behind Fornite’s explosive growth to create a collaborative physics-based action RPG combat in the gameplay loop of a survival crafting game.
